From a newbie:
I click a link to a .jpg file, and it opens up in its
associated app. I want it to open in the browser.
Do I need to change the filetype associated app?
Do I need to put the jpg into a web page first?
Is there some quick html code I can use to force IE to
open the jpg file itself?

Duane,
Find a JPG file.
Select it (single click.)
Hold down the Shift key and right-click that file.
Choose "Open with."
Find IE in the list and check "Always use this program"

Note: This may not stick. Some graphics programs take back file
associations.

Or you can drag the JPG file to an IE window.

Or you can drag the JPG file to the taskbar button of a minimized IE window,
wait a second for the window to restore, then drag the file to that IE
window.
